Rapid Determination of 23 Illegal Chemical Components in Adhesive Medical Devices by High-Performance Liquid Chromatography-Tandem Mass Spectrometry
Objective:To establish a rapid method for the determination of 23 kinds of chemical components illegally added in applied medical devices.Methods:Using high-performance liquid chromatography-tandem mass spectrometry,a detection method was established to simultaneously determine the illegal additives of 23 sympathomimetic and antihistamine drugs commonly used in clinical practice in adhesive medical devices.High-performance liquid chromatography-tandem mass spectrometry(HPLC-MS/MS)was used with Hypersil Gold 100mm×2.1mm,1.9μm column.The mobile phase was eluted with 0.01mol/L ammonium acetate(containing 0.1%formic acid)aqueous solution and acetonitrile;Volume flow rate 0.2mL/min;Column temperature 40˚C;Electrospray ion source positive and negative ion scanning mode;Multiple response detection mode detection was used to determine 23 illegal additives in applied medical devices.Results:A rapid separation and detection method for 23 kinds of illegal chemical components in applied medical devices was establishedChlorpheniramine maleate was detected in 1 batch of samples,and naphthozoline hydrochloride was detected in 1 batch of samples.Conclusion:The method is simple,rapid,accurate and sensitive,and can be used as a detection method for illegal addition of chemical drugs in medical devices,which provides a strong technical support for the supervision of applied medical devices.
